3. Specifications
| Feature | Specification |
|---|---|
| Brand Name | sinjet |
| Model Number | H6 |
| Type | Video Recorder, DUAL LENS, DASH CAM, Rearview Mirror Camera |
| Installation Method | Assembly |
| Car Fitment | Universal |
| Screen Type | IPS, Touch Screen |
| Screen Size | 9.35" (1920*480 high brightness screen) |
| CPU | Allwinner V533 |
| Operating System | Linux |
| Front Camera | 1080P, horizontal angle 108°, 25FPS, F1.8 aperture, 2 million pixels |
| Rear Camera | 1080P, horizontal angle 95°, 25FPS, F2.0 aperture, 2 million pixels |
| Resolution | 1080P |
| Angle | Front: 108° / Rear: 95° |
| Voltage | 9V~16V |
| Working Temperature Range | -30 - 70 ℃ |
| Gravity Sensor | Three-axis stereo crash acceleration sensor |
| WIFI | Support Wifi APP |
| Double Recording | Support front and rear recording |
| TF Memory Card | Support TF high-speed memory card (4G-128G CLASS high-speed card) |
| Warranty | 1 Year |
| Origin | Mainland China (Guangdong) |

5. Operation
5.1 Power On/Off
The dash cam will automatically power on and begin recording when your vehicle's ignition is turned on. It will power off automatically when the ignition is turned off.
5.2 Recording Modes
- Continuous Loop Recording: The device continuously records video in short segments. When the memory card is full, it automatically overwrites the oldest unlocked footage.
- Dual Recording: The dash cam supports simultaneous recording from both the front and rear cameras.
- Crash Detect and Record (G-sensor): The built-in three-axis stereo crash acceleration sensor detects sudden impacts or collisions. In such events, the current video segment is automatically locked and saved to prevent overwriting, serving as crucial accident evidence.
- Time-lapse Video: This feature allows for extended recording periods by capturing frames at a lower rate, useful for parking surveillance.
5.3 Screen and Display
The 9.35-inch IPS touch screen provides a clear and responsive interface.
- Full Screen Touch: Slide your finger to the left or right on the screen to switch the display between front view, rear view, and dual view (both cameras displayed simultaneously).
- Auto Light-sensing: The screen brightness automatically adjusts according to the ambient light conditions for optimal visibility.
- Low-light Level Night Vision: The cameras are equipped with advanced technology to provide clear video recording even in low-light conditions at night.
- HLC (Highlight Compensation): This feature helps to reduce glare from bright lights (e.g., headlights) in the recording, improving clarity.

6. Maintenance
- Cleaning the Lens: Use a soft, lint-free cloth to gently wipe the camera lenses. Avoid abrasive materials or harsh chemicals that could scratch the lens.
- Cleaning the Screen: Use a microfiber cloth to clean the touch screen. If necessary, slightly dampen the cloth with water or a screen-safe cleaner.
- TF Card Management: Periodically format the TF card (at least once a month) through the dash cam's settings to maintain optimal recording performance and prevent data corruption. Replace the TF card if you notice frequent errors or reduced performance.

7. Troubleshooting
If you encounter issues with your Sinjet H6 Dash Cam, please refer to the following common problems and solutions:
- Device not powering on:
- Check the power connection to ensure it is securely plugged into both the dash cam and the vehicle's power source.
- Verify that the vehicle's power outlet (e.g., cigarette lighter) is functioning.
- Ensure the vehicle's ignition is on.
- Recording errors or footage not saving:
- Ensure a high-speed TF card (Class 10 or higher) is inserted correctly.
- Format the TF card through the dash cam's settings.
- The TF card may be full; enable loop recording or replace the card.
- The TF card may be faulty; try a new, reputable brand TF card.
- Wi-Fi connection issues:
- Ensure Wi-Fi is enabled on both the dash cam and your smartphone.
- Restart both the dash cam and your smartphone.
- Ensure you are within close range of the dash cam for a stable connection.
- Check for any app updates.
- Screen not responding to touch:
- Restart the dash cam.
- Ensure the screen is clean and free of debris or moisture.
- Poor video quality (blurry, dark, or overexposed):
- Clean the camera lenses.
- Adjust camera angles to avoid direct sunlight or strong reflections.
- Ensure the protective film has been removed from the lenses.
- Verify that the dash cam's internal settings for exposure or resolution are correctly configured.
